A CAR burst into flames in a Teignmouth car park on Tuesday night.
A fire crew from the resort was called to Northumberland Place just after 9.30pm where the burning VW Passat caused heat damage to a nearby vehicle, pictured by Robert Phipps.
A hosereel jet and compressed air foam jet were used to deal with the incident.
A fire spokesman said the cause was accidental.
